Across TCGA patient cohorts, OPN4 protein abundance is significantly associated with the RNA expression of many other genes, with 1,113 significant associations in total. GBM shows the largest number of these associations.

The most reproducible OPN4-associated genes across cancer lineages are PRODH, MFNG, and MCAT. Each is linked with OPN4 in more than 1 cancer types. Because this analysis shows association rather than direction, both OPN4-to-partner and partner-to-OPN4 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, OPN4 versus PRODH in GBM, with a Pearson correlation of -0.83.
